(Jewish Group) Dave Chappelle Called Out By Jewish Group For His 'Anti-Semitic' Monologue On SNL

Lawd! Dave Chappelle Called Out By Jewish Group For His ‘Anti-Semitic’ Monologue On SNL: ‘Why Does Our Trauma Trigger Applause?’

It looks as if the Jewish community has taken issue with Dave Chappelle’s recent appearance on “Saturday Night Live” over the weekend as several organizations have slammed the comedian, saying that his monologue was partly anti-semitic. If you caught the episode, you’d already be aware that Dave had touched on the recent anti-semitism controversy involving Kanye West as he jokingly told the studio audience that there were two words in the English language people should never say in a sentence.

“And those words are ‘the’ and ‘Jews,’” he quipped. Also in his monologue, Dave said, “I denounce antisemitism in all its forms and I stand with my friends in the Jewish community. And that, Kanye, is how you buy yourself some time.” And while Dave went on to receive a lot of praise for his hosting gig, several Jewish groups, including StopAntisemitism, have fired back at the 49-year-old.

----

Jonathan seemed very passionate about his thoughts on Dave’s monologue, which he clearly didn’t find funny as he lashed out against the funny man in his own tweeted posted on Sunday implying that there should be no platform given to those who want to spew problematic comments about the Jews to the public.

“We shouldn’t expect @DaveChappelle to serve as society’s moral compass, but disturbing to see @nbcsnl not just normalize but popularize #antisemitism,” he wrote on Twitter. “Why are Jewish sensitivities denied or diminished at almost every turn? Why does our trauma trigger applause?”
